## Limits and quotas: Nimbral SDK parity (Korvo vs. Peltash clients)

Quick reference for reviewers checking parity PRs. The Korvo and Peltash SDKs are supposed to enforce identical client-side limits — request size, batch fan-out, retry budgets — but they've drifted twice now because each repo hardcodes its own numbers. Until we extract a shared config, any PR touching limits in one SDK must include the matching change in the other, and this page is the source of truth. The canonical values are below.

tuning table, yahap-hahip:
BUDGETS = {
    "praiel": 88,
    "quenox": 61,
    "nordor": 332,
    "gorix": 835,
    "ruswyn": 186,
}

Hi Marta — quick one before I'm off. The Brindlemoor site still has no working printer, so payroll asked us to send the printed payslips over with tomorrow's regular run. They're in the grey envelope pouch on my desk, sealed by Dena from payroll. Driver should treat it like the usual confidential post. Here's the hand-over line to pass to the courier verbatim.

courier memo of yajof-yawep: the ulaix silath courier leaves the casax ledger at gate 3093 under passcode 598820

Attendees: regional leadership of Castellane Fixtures. The meeting confirmed retirement of the Orvala lamp series over eighteen months. Remaining inventory will be sold through branch clearance; no new orders accepted after Q2. Warranty support continues for five years per existing terms. Branch managers must brief staff before the customer announcement and route escalations to central support. Action items were assigned and will circulate separately. The commercial rationale is recorded in the confidential note below.

management briefing: Only 7 of the 100 pilot accounts renewed Zorath, so a churn review is set for April 15.

Welcome to the Ledgermere dedup pipeline. When reviewing merge logic in `record_fold.py`, check that fuzzy matches on customer names never auto-merge without a confirmed postal match; false merges are costly to unwind. The nightly job writes survivor records to the canonical store and tombstones the rest. To inspect intermediate match scores locally, connect to the staging replica using the connection string below.

replica DSN, bagaf-bagep: mssql://praion_svc:7RJjXrE@db-3c46.halixcorp.internal:5432/zorix